Spanish special characters in MS Office Excel 2007
Dear technical support,
I try to follow your Q&A about accented spanish letters, but the trick with 'ALT 0225' (for instance) does not work ! Everytime I hold ALT and press 0225, at the first 2 the Undo menu is activated and the spanish special character is not written in the corrsponding cell. Any idea ?

Install a Spanish keyboard. It is the fastest and most convenient method once you get used to it. I used to use the British keyboard all the time, and change it to Spanish when I wanted to type in Spanish... until I realised that I can type in English perfectly with the Spanish one (but not the other way round).
By any chance are you using the numbers above the letters on your keyboard? The ALT codes require using the number keypad on your keyboard (if it has one).
